Victory Pints: Four NJ Breweries Win Gold At 'The Olympics Of Beer' Four breweries from South Jersey are toasting to victory after bringing home top prizes at what's known as "the Olympics of beer." The brewers won four gold medals and a bronze medal at the 2024 World Beer Cup. The competition hosted by the Craft Brewers Conference and BrewExpo America held its award ceremony in Las Vegas on Wednesday, Apr. 24. Kane Brewing Company in Ocean Township was the only Jersey brewery to take home two medals. Atlantic City Casino Hotel Losing Management Partner At End Of 2024 An Atlantic City casino hotel will lose its management partner at the end of the year, officials said. Mohegan Gaming & Entertainment announced it will end its management assignment at Resorts Casino Hotel at the end of 2024. Resorts was the first Native American-run casino in Atlantic City and Mohegan purchased a 10-percent ownership interest in 2012. Mohegan will keep its 10-percent stake in Resorts. NJ Aquarium's Sports-Loving Crab To Be Named After Super Bowl-Winning QB The Kansas City Chiefs and San Francisco 49ers have a little something extra at stake in Super Bowl LVIII: The naming rights to a Jersey Shore crab. SEA LIFE Aquarium New Jersey, located at the American Dream Mall, said it will name a nine-spine spider crab after whichever quarterback wins Super Bowl LVIII. The male crab will share the name of either Chiefs star Patrick Mahomes or Niners gunslinger Brock Purdy. 'Always The Underdog:' Toms River Fighter Frankie Edgar Will Be Inducted Into UFC Hall Of Fame A Toms River mixed martial artist known for taking down more physically imposing fighters has reached the summit of the Ultimate Fighting Championship. Frankie "The Answer" Edgar was named as the first UFC Hall of Fame inductee for 2024. The UFC announced his acceptance into MMA's most exclusive club during UFC 297 in Toronto on Saturday, Jan. 20. The UFC released a video tribute to Edgar's career when making the announcement. Couple Who Took Over ‘Tiger King’ Park Surrender 138 Animals And Rights To Ever Exhibit Again The couple who took over the once-popular “Tiger King” roadside animal park after Joseph “Joe Exotic” Maldonado-Passage went to prison have formally had all of their animals taken away and their rights terminated to ever exhibit any again, federal authorities said. Jeffrey and Lauren Lowe agreed to the measures, including terminating their interests in 97 endangered or threatened animals seized from their facility and abandoning their rights to an additional 41 animals covered by the Animal Welfare Act (AWA), as part of a consent decree, the U.S. Justice Department announced Monday.
